About Constellation
Constellation is building software to model, predict, and improve satellite network operations. We combine simulation, data/ML workflows, and product-facing platform systems to support better operational decisions.
Role Overview
We are seeking a research-focused ML intern (MS/PhD level) to help advance our modeling and experimentation capabilities. This role is ideal for someone who enjoys turning research ideas into rigorous experiments and high-quality prototypes that can influence real product and platform direction.
Note: This role requires access to ITAR-controlled data, so we need candidates to be U.S. persons (citizen, green card holder, or asylee/refugee).
What You’ll Do
- Design and run ML experiments for forecasting and anomaly/risk prediction in network operations
- Develop and evaluate models using time-series, probabilistic, and simulation-informed approaches
- Improve feature engineering, dataset quality, and evaluation methodology
- Build reproducible research workflows for training, validation, and model comparison
- Communicate findings through clear technical writeups and recommendations
What We’re Looking For
- Currently enrolled in an MS or PhD program (CS, EE, Aerospace, Applied Math, or related)
- Strong low level engineering skills and comfort with scientific/ML tooling (C++, Python, Rust)
- Ability to own projects end-to-end: scoping, implementation, testing, and communication
- Clear written/verbal communication and strong collaboration habits
Nice to Have
- Experience with APIs, cloud infrastructure, or data-intensive systems
- Familiarity with model evaluation, experiment tracking, and reproducibility
- Background in networking, geospatial systems, telecom, or space-tech
Constellation Space is building the autonomous infrastructure layer for the next generation of space networking. As satellite constellations rapidly scale from hundreds of nodes to tens of thousands, traditional ground-based orchestration fundamentally breaks down. ConstellationOS bridges this gap by providing zero-intervention network handoffs, predictive thermal load-balancing, and sub-second optical routing.
Our founding team spent years building and operating satellite systems at SpaceX, Blue Origin, and NASA. We started Constellation to solve the problem we kept running into: reactive monitoring doesn't scale.
We are building the sub-second routing protocols and hyperscale load-balancing infrastructure that will manage the future of off-world telecommunications and compute.
